<md:abstract>The samples were collected from R/V "Yaquina" at 13°40'S, 102°8'W during cruise YALOC-73 of Oregon State University. The Mn nodules were sorted by morphological type before analysis. The Mn nodules and crust were analysed for REE by mixed-solvent ion exchange and mass spectrometric isotope dilution. Isotope analyses were performed on an A.E.I. MS5 mass spectrometer. The determinations of Fe, Mn, Co, Cu, Ni (atomic absorption spectrophotometry) and P (colorimetry) were made on the leachate from 0.1 M HCl.</md:abstract>

<md:comment>From 1983 until 1989 NOAA-NCEI compiled the NOAA-MMS Marine Minerals Geochemical Database from journal articles, technical reports and unpublished sources from other institutions. At the time it was the most extended data compilation on ferromanganese deposits world wide. Initially published in a proprietary format incompatible with present day standards it was jointly decided by AWI and NOAA to transcribe this legacy data into PANGAEA. This transfer is augmented by a careful checking of the original sources when available and the encoding of ancillary information (sample description, method of analysis...) not present in the NOAA-MMS database.
This dataset represents the digitized Table 1, pp. 164-165 of the related publication.</md:comment>
